What is the world wide web?
The world wide web is a multimedia based
collection of information, services and websites
supported by the internet.
The internet is a vast network of computers that
connects millions of people all over the world
Organisations, schools and governmentorganisations have all connected their internal
networks to this vast network.

A website is a specific location on the web whereyou visit to gather information
A website address is a unique name thatidentifies a specific computer on the web This is referred to as a domain name
Eg http://www.ghanaweb.com
The domain name identifies a computer on the weband the main pages of the entire site
We usually use the term web site address instead ofdomain name.
Most website are made up of several webpages.

Every computer on the internet has a uniqueaddress known as an IP address
Internet Protocol addressis a unique numberconsisting of 4 parts separated by dots, e.g.165.113.245.2 identifying every machine that ison the Internet.
If a machine does not have an IP number, it is notreally on the Internet.

The blog is derived from the term "weblog andis a type of website, usually maintained by anindividual with regular entries of commentary,descriptions of events, or other material such asgraphics or video.
Entries are commonly displayed in chronologicalorder.
"Blog" can also be used as a verb, meaning tomaintain or add content to a blog
Often includes capabilities of the viewer to addcomments to these entries

Corporate and organizational blogs
A blog can be private, as in most cases, or it can be forbusiness purposes.
Blogs, either used internally to enhance thecommunication and culture in a corporation orexternally for marketing, branding or public relationspurposes are called corporate blogs.
Similar blogs for clubs and societies are called club
blogs, group blogs, or by similar names;
typical use is to inform members and other interestedparties of club and member activities.

What is RSS?
Really Simple Syndication or (Rich Site
Summary) is a format for delivering regularly
changing web content.
Many news-related sites, weblogs and other
online publishers syndicate their content as an
RSS Feedto whoever wants it.

Why RSS? Benefits and Reasons for using RSS
RSS solves a problem for people who regularlyuse the web.
It allows you to easily stay informedby retrievingthe latest content from the sites you areinterested in.
You save timeby not needing to visit each siteindividually.
You ensure your privacy, by not needing to joineach site's email newsletter.
